Retail sales of domestic automobile firms have declined 4 percent year-on-year in July as industry records demand slow down in passenger vehicles and two-wheelers, the Federation of Automobile Dealers Associations (FADA) said on August 7.

The dealers’ body said the overall registration declined to 19,64,213 units in July, compared to 20,52,759 units recorded in the same period of the previous year. FADA said the fall was largely because of a high-base effect of July 2024.

The passenger vehicles segment recorded a marginal slip to 328,613 units in the reported period against 331,280 units in the same month of last year.

The industry witnessed a muted urban demand due to a “restrained customer sentiment”, with the hinterland volumes rising on auspicious delivery days, targeted schemes and rural marketing, FADA said.
